Unemployment throughout the Buffalo Niagara location stays stubbornly large.

The jobless rate in Erie and Niagara counties held at 7.9% throughout January, unchanged from December but 1.5 share points previously mentioned its pandemic-low of 6.4% in November.

Economists also warn that the unemployment level very likely underestimates the scope of joblessness across the area, given that some of the drop given that the spring lockdown is the final result of 1000’s of personnel dropping out of the labor pool. Right before the pandemic strike, nearby unemployment was jogging around 5%.

Since then, on the other hand, the region has misplaced far more than 48,000 work above the earlier year – a nearly 9% drop.

The area shed much more than 112,000 careers when the lockdown started in March and April, and due to the fact then it has regained only about 55% of individuals positions.

In a healthy economic climate, new jobs are staying designed, which in change, lures far more people today into a growing workforce.

The reverse is going on now. Not only is the region down practically 50,000 careers, but the selection of people today who keep jobs also is declining.

About 21,300 less men and women held positions in January than during the 1st month of last year – a fall of 4.2%, according to knowledge released Tuesday by the condition Labor Department.
